Okay, so there's this one shoujo manga I read when I was really little and I really want to read it again. The story goes like this (bear in mind I was 10-12 when I read this):

The girl got drunk (can't remember why) and then was helped by a guy I presume she's never met before. Then while she was drunk she asked him to marry her, I think. Not sure if it was the other way around but anyway, they got married a month later, or so. She barely knows him and they started living together. Then the usual stuff like they learn about each other's quirk. The husband in particular learns how to make his wife's mood swing go away. Using jan-ken-pon, or rock-paper-scissors. They didn't sleep together for a long time either.

I don't remember much about it and I may or may not mix this up with another manga but there was a scene where she climbed up a flag pole because she was angry at her husband. She saw postcards from a female name and assume that the sender was a girl, But when he calmed her, he told her that the person is actually a guy.

I don't remember much more than that. I read this over 10 years ago so the detail are a lot blurry. heck I'm not even sure if that story was the first story in that tankobon I read. Please help! A name of the mangaka would be super appreciated!

I know that this may not help much, but you may be able to look by company on animenewsnetwork.com. Based on your description, it'd have to be before going to the Japanese format because that started gathering popularity in '04, which would mean that it'd be the L-R format. That should narrow it down to being a Viz, Tokyopop, Dark Horse or Comics One title.

Though that still means that it could be any number of titles, it narrowed down possible titles by quite a bit. I'll help look and edit this post if I see any possible candidates. smile
